JJZolx;481096 Wrote: > Try this in Mp3tag: > > - First, make sure you have a recent backup of your library, just in > case... > > - Second, you must use the latest development version of Mp3tag (2.44e > or later). Earlier versions don't have the same filtering capability. > Download and install it if you don't already have it. > > http://forums.mp3tag.de/index.php?showtopic=57 > > - Load your whole library in Mp3tag. > > - Go to Tools > Options > Tags and check 'Preserve file modification > time when saving tags'. This will keep file times from changing when > you make your changes. > > - Hit F3 to filter (search) and enter the following: > > > Code: -------------------- > > %_extension% IS "flac" AND %_tag% HAS "ID3" -------------------- > > > > In the file view, this should leave you with only FLAC files that > contain ID3 tags. > > - Cut and paste to remove the ID3 tags and it will only perform the > operation on the files with extra ID3 tags, not the whole library.
